Yes, I've done this. Since it was a quilt for a child, I opened a seam and removed the pin, then closed the seam again. That taught me to check for the pins!
The ball of the pin won't hurt anyone. What I would do is work the shaft of the pin out of the fabric, get as close to the ball as you can with a wire cutter, and clip the shaft of the pin off the ball. If the ball of the pin bothers you, then go through the trouble of opening a seam and removing it. If it doesn't bother you, you're done.
You could also try pulverizing the ball on the pin with a mighty hammer blow after you take the shaft of the pin off.
